Цитата:
Сообщение от sektor
как сделать перевод в верхний регистр первого вводимого символа русского алфавита в Edit
|
Код:
procedure TForm1.Edit1Change(Sender: TObject);
begin
if (Length(edit1.Text) = 1) then
begin
if ((Ord(edit1.Text[1]) >= 224) and (Ord(edit1.Text[1]) <= 255)) then
begin
edit1.Text := AnsiUpperCase(edit1.Text);
edit1.SelStart := 1;
end;
end;
end;
__________________
---------------------------------------------
Программирование - не профессия, а стиль жизни
|